Galaxy Note 2, Samsung’s newest largest Android-based smartphone, is expected to make an appearance on shelves in the United States as well, and it has just been spotted on the FCC website en-route to this market.

However, it appears that this is only the international flavor of the smartphone, as it lacks support for LTE bands used in the country.
